    Need help for 425/L72 Carb Component Number

    Trying to locate the linkage component that's used to adjust the fast idle via bending the small tab. Unfortunately the tab broke off and need to find another. I'm not sure of it's nomenclature; but, it may be called the De-Choke Linkage ??
    I called Holley Tech but he was unable to help me !!
    If I could get the part number or ideally where I could find this part I would be much obliged!
    Thank you,
    Ralph

    (Carburetor is a model 4150 LIST 0-3247 P/N 3886101)

      Joe I'm all set I found it on E-bay , apparently it's called a Fast Idle Cam Lever. --- Thank you !!!
